About this cause

Boys & Girls Clubs of South Yorkshire was founded almost 75 years ago, in 1942, and has continuously promoted the development of young people in South Yorkshire by establishing and developing Youth Clubs run by qualified and experienced youth workers. Our aim today, in 2017, remains unchanged “to support all young people in South Yorkshire to recognise and overcome the many challenges they face in order to achieve their potential". Boys & Girls Clubs of South Yorkshire acts as a central hub to support [31] associated youth clubs in the South Yorkshire area. At any one time around [4000] young people in South Yorkshire use and benefit from the work of Boys & Girls Clubs of South Yorkshire.

How this cause brings people in the community together

The Programme is aimed at young people aged between 11/18 years old . We know that the project will benefit the wider community though the outcomes it provides. The programme strives to address such issues like cohesion, Gang crime and reduce ASB all these positive changes will have a positive impact on their communities.
